Maintaining Your Well Water Pump for Optimal Performance
Regular maintenance of your well water pump is vital for ensuring its long-term performance and preventing costly repairs. Begin by examining the pump periodically, looking for any signs of damage. Verify that all connections are tight and free from leaks.
Sustain the pump environment clean and dry to deter corrosion. A well-maintained pump will supply you with a consistent and reliable water supply.
Resolving Common Well Pump Issues
Well pumps tend to essential components for supplying water to your home. However, like all mechanical systems, they may encounter problems that demand attention. Here's a peek at some common well pump issues and how to troubleshoot them:
* **Low Water Pressure:** Inspect the pressure switch, water filter, and lines.
* **Noisy Operation:** A noisy pump could indicate a problem with the impeller, shaft seal, or drilling site.
* **Pump Running Constantly:** This may signal a leak in the system or an issue with the pressure switch.
* **Tripped Circuit Breaker:** A tripped breaker often suggests an overloaded circuit or a broken pump motor.
When you're experiencing any of these problems, it's best to reach out a qualified plumber for diagnosis. Attempting to repair a well pump yourself may be dangerous and lead to further damage.
